Hanahealth by DSS Imagetech has rolled out the GERI Time-Lapse Incubator across India in a bid to modernise IVF laboratory processes and improve clinical outcomes for fertility treatment. The next-generation incubation system, distributed nationally by Hanahealth as the authorised partner of Sydney-based Genea Biomedx, is designed for IVF clinics, research centres and labs pursuing digital transformation, accreditation and higher pregnancy success rates.

GERI provides continuous, undisturbed monitoring of embryo development in a stable culture environment, enabling infertility specialists to observe key developmental stages in real time and make more informed decisions on embryo selection.

Each incubator features six independent chambers, each equipped with its own high-resolution camera that captures detailed time-lapse images of embryo growth every five minutes across multiple focal planes, supporting precision in embryo assessment and helping reduce the risk of selecting non-viable embryos.

The system addresses limitations of traditional periodic embryo assessments under microscopes, which can interrupt culture conditions and rely on subjective judgement, by continuously tracking development without disturbance. GERI’s integrated imaging and controlled environment aim to enhance consistency in embryo grading, build confidence among patients and clinicians, and potentially contribute to improved pregnancy outcomes.

The technology, currently available in India exclusively through Hanahealth by DSS, is already in use at leading fertility centres including Krishna IVF Clinic in Visakhapatnam and Shanthi Shell Fertility in Bengaluru.
